Short Background of Brislington Brislington is known to have actually been populated in Roman times since the remains of a Roman rental property dating from around advertisement 270-300 were found when Winchester Road was being built in1899. The vacation home was possibly the centre of a large estate and is believed to have been damaged by fire regarding advertisement 367, perhaps after a raid by Irish pirates.Originally it was served by the Augustinian canons from Keynsham Abbey which was established in about 1166. The here and now church days from 1420 and was constructed by the 5th Baron Thomas la Warr. The household (later on the de la Warrs) were the lords of the estate from the late 12th Century to the late 16th Century; they were to provide their name to the state of Delaware in the U.S.A..

Brislington had 2 manor homes. The middle ages moated and fortified estate residence of the de la Warrs stood in West Town Lane.
It was exchanged apartments in 2001. The 2nd, the Arno's Group of structures, (consisting of 'The Black Castle') was developed by William Reeve, an abundant eccentric Quake copper smelter. In 1850 your house ended up being a Roman Catholic convent and lady's correctional facility college, staying so until 1948. It came to be a resort in 1960.

Brislington is two miles south-east of Bristol city centre and was defined as among the most beautiful villages in Somerset in the very early 19th century. Wick Home, built in circa 1790, was a rental property that stood in sixty acres of satisfaction premises.

A lot of major sector enclosed the 1980s, and virtually all of the original buildings have actually now been knocked down. Brislington was still quite a country, semi-agricultural neighborhood up until well into 20th Century. At the turn of the century there were sixteen major working ranches in the town and several small-holdings, in addition to market yards.
